Dubbo官网: http://dubbo.io/
Dubbox官网: https://github.com/dangdangdotcom/dubbox
Dubbo 是阿里巴巴公司开源的一个基于Java的高性能开源RPC框架,使得应用可通过高性能的 RPC 实现服务的输出和输入功能,可以和 Spring框架无缝集成。后来因为某些原因没有维护,于是当当网在这之上推出了自己的Dubbox。
Dubbox 和Dubbo本质上没有区别,名字的含义扩展了Dubbo而已,以下扩展出来的功能,也是选择Dubbox很重要的考察点。
支持REST风格远程调用(HTTP + JSON/XML):基于非常成熟的JBoss RestEasy框架,在dubbo中实现了REST风格(HTTP + JSON/XML)的远程调用,以显著简化企业内部的跨语言交互,同时显著简化企业对外的Open API、无线API甚至AJAX服务端等等的开发。事实上,这个REST调用也使得Dubbo可以对当今特别流行的“微服务”架构提供基础性支持。 另外,REST调用也达到了比较高的性能,在基准测试下,HTTP + JSON与Dubbo 2.x默认的RPC协议(即TCP + Hessian2二进制序列化)之间只有1.5倍左右的差距,详见文档中的基准测试报告。
支持基于Kryo和<

Dubbo是一款高性能的Java RPC框架,提供接口调用、容错和负载均衡等功能。Dubbox是Dubbo的扩展,增加了REST调用、高效序列化支持等特性,与Dubbo兼容。两者的主要组件包括服务提供者、消费者、注册中心和监控中心,通过服务容器启动运行。Dubbo架构具备连通性、健壮性、伸缩性和未来架构升级性等特点。
最低0.47元/天 解锁文章
696

被折叠的 条评论
为什么被折叠?



